About
Free camping often comes with a beautiful hike or paddle, and when you get there it can be hit or miss if they are full since they are all first come first serve. Be prepared to have to continue on to the next area or return to your last point so you are not caught off guard or end up recking a wonderful experience for someone else. And remember to be mindful that much of the Superior Hiking Trail is on private land and they owner can remove it from the system if you are not respectful of this gift.
South Bally Creek Pond Campsites are located on the Superior Hiking Trail and can be reached by traveling approximately 3 miles from the SHT overnight parking lot just north of Cty Rd 6, where it cuts back to the east, where 115F (dirt road) heads north. It can also be reached by parking at the SHT Bally Creek Road trail system lot on Cty Rd 48/158 and hiking .2 Miles East. Remoteness and closeness of trail to gorges make advance planning important.
Water from Beaver Pond if filtered.
